Man to appear in court charged with murder of Birmingham mother

A man is to appear at Birmingham Magistrates Court today (9 February) charged with the murder of a mother from the Bordesley Green area of Birmingham.

Marena Shaban, a mother-of-four, was tragically stabbed to death near the entrance to her apartment in North Holme on 28 January.

The poor victim – described by her family as a “loving, caring and dedicated mother” – was brutally knifed to death and police immediately launched an investigation into the killing and appealed to the public for information.

West Midlands Police confirmed that a suspect was arrested on Monday 7 February.

A police spokesperson stated a man named Mohammed Arfan, aged 42, from Sladefield Road, Birmingham was charged with murder and the possession of an offensive weapon.

Arfan – who police say was known to the tragic victim – is due to appear at Birmingham Magistrates Court today (9 February).
